THE HAGUE, Wednesday - The cabinet is holding four trials of free public transport for the over 65s, Transport State Secretary Tineke Huizinga announced yesterday. The trials will be in Rotterdam, the Arnhem-Nijmegen region, the Maastricht region and the Alkmaar region. The minister is contributing 1.5 million euros to the experiments, to run from 1 June to 31 December. The trials are intended to show whether free transport leads to increased mobility and more social contacts among the over 65s. Public transport will only be free outside the rush-hours. |
